Clothes that flatter your body.
Proportion is Everything
What flatters us usually balances the body’s proportion.
Ex.: a defined waist or vertical lines can elongate and harmonize the silhouette.
Lines and Cuts Influence Perception
Vertical lines: elongate the body
Horizontal lines: visually widen specific areas
Necklines and collars: highlight the face and neck
Tip: choose cuts that enhance your favorite areas and downplay what you want to minimize.
Color and Contrast Matter
Dark tones “slim,” light tones highlight
Contrast between top and bottom creates visual balance
Tip: combine colors to emphasize your natural body proportions.
Texture and Fabric Tell a Story
Lightweight fabrics drape better; structured fabrics shape
Mixing textures can balance or highlight specific areas
Tip: try different fabrics to see which flatters your body type most.
Clothing that flatters isn’t about size or brand, but about proportion, lines, color, and texture.
The key is understanding your body and using fashion to express identity, not just follow trends.
